在Mac上安装Python

在Mac上安装PythonPython是一门高级编程语言,简单易学,同时又提供了大量的库和工具,因此备受欢迎。有时候会遇到需要在Mac上安装Python的情况,本文将介绍在Mac上如何安装Python。

1、介绍

Python是一门高级编程语言,简单易学,同时又提供了大量的库和工具,因此备受欢迎。有时候会遇到需要在Mac上安装Python的情况,本文将介绍在Mac上如何安装Python。

2、正文

1、使用Homebrew安装Python

Homebrew是Mac上最常用的包管理器之一,可以方便地安装和升级各种软件包。使用Homebrew安装Python的步骤如下:

brew install python

在终端输入上述命令即可开始安装,安装完成后,可以在命令行中输入下面的命令进行验证:

python --version

如果正常输出Python的版本信息,则安装成功。

2、使用Anaconda安装Python

Anaconda是一个用于数据科学和机器学习的集成开发环境(IDE),它包含了Python以及数百个科学和数据分析的包,可以方便地进行开发和调试。以下是在Mac上安装Anaconda的步骤:

  1. 访问Anaconda官网,下载对应系统的Anaconda安装程序;
  2. 安装程序下载完成后,双击打开,一直点击“Next”按钮,直到安装完成;
  3. 安装完成后,在终端中输入以下命令:
conda --version

如果正常输出版本信息,则安装成功。

3、使用pyenv安装Python

pyenv是一个可以方便地管理多个Python版本的工具,可以让你轻松切换不同的Python版本。

  1. 使用Homebrew安装pyenv:
brew install pyenv
  1. 安装完成后,在终端输入以下命令:
pyenv install 3.8.2

上述命令将会安装Python3.8.2版本。如果需要安装其它版本,可以在命令中指定不同的版本号。

安装完成后,使用以下命令切换到刚刚安装的Python版本:

pyenv global 3.8.2

输入上述命令后,退出终端再重新打开,即可切换到指定版本的Python。

3、小标题

1、使用Homebrew安装Python

2、使用Anaconda安装Python

3、使用pyenv安装Python

4、总结

本文介绍了在Mac上安装Python的三种方法,包括使用Homebrew、Anaconda以及pyenv。这些方法各有优缺点,读者可以根据自己的需要选择合适的方法进行安装。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
转载请注明出处: https://daima100.com/21322.html

(0)
上一篇 2024-04-19
下一篇 2024-04-19

相关推荐

  • Mysql 自增主键回溯的坑[亲测有效]

    Mysql 自增主键回溯的坑[亲测有效]使用mysql的时候,很多时候用自增主键。正常使用一般是没有问题的,但是极小概率情况下会碰到主键回溯的问题。在业务上可能造成id一样,但是对应的业务数据不一样的问题。这个问题发生在Mysql 8.0…

    2023-04-18
    280
  • 查看sql_mode_SQL中show和select的区别

    查看sql_mode_SQL中show和select的区别MySQL中SQL Mode的查看与设置

    2023-02-06
    170
  • GRIT协议——分布式事务方案

    GRIT协议——分布式事务方案本文介绍了GRIT协议的基本思想,该思想在IEEE国际数据工程国际会议(ICDE)2019上宣布,并提供了使用该协议的一部分为JanusGraph实现事务性存储后端的示例。该示例着重于只有一个数据库…

    2023-03-06
    132
  • 自然语言处理:让Python自动化文本处理更加精准高效

    自然语言处理:让Python自动化文本处理更加精准高效自然语言处理(Natural Language Processing,NLP)是计算机科学、人工智能、语言学等交叉领域的一项技术,其目的是让计算机能够识别、理解、分析和生成人类自然语言的信息。Python作为当前较为流行的编程语言之一,提供了丰富的用于自然语言处理的库和工具。本文将介绍Python在自然语言处理方面的应用,包括文本处理、情感分析、主题建模等内容。

    2024-02-14
    73
  • HDFS架构

    HDFS架构HDFS架构(Master Slave) 几个进程的角色 1. nameNode(master):用于保存、管理、持久化文件的元数据(文件名、文件副本数、文件块大小、文件块列表),同时还要接收客户端的

    2023-01-30
    146
  • mysql架构类问题之MHA架构

    mysql架构类问题之MHA架构MHA 架构 适用的主从复制架构 主 / | 从1 从2 从3 故障转移步骤 选举具有最新更新的slave 尝试从宕机的master保存二进制日志 应用差异的中继日志到其他slave 应用从mas…

    2022-12-19
    135
  • Python中使用字典实现高效查找

    Python中使用字典实现高效查找Python中的字典是一种无序的、可变的、可迭代的数据类型。字典中的元素都是用键值对的形式来表示,每个键值对之间用冒号隔开,不同的键值对之间用逗号隔开,整个字典需要用花括号{}来包裹。

    2023-12-29
    93
  • 如何知道数据库中哪些表没有记录「建议收藏」

    如何知道数据库中哪些表没有记录「建议收藏」使用sp_MSForEachTable这个系统存储过程。 创建一张临时表,它有2个字段,[Table_Name]和[Total_Records]。 然后使用sp_MSForEachTable来处理,把

    2022-12-29
    135

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注